Once the "device=c:f-driver.sys" is added to config.sys on a Data Storage 386 SX the system will not boot. 2. The F-oschk program when run with all 5 parameters to check the boot sector as well as the partition boot record causes repeated problems, because the boot sector changes with each boot on the the systems I have tried it on thus far. It seems that without these two modules working for us will would not be adequately protected against boot sector/partition boot record virii.
